After reading the book Eragon I decided to make a map of it myself. I tried to do the whole city in the mountains concept, and I even made the AI attack from the tunnels, along with other things from the book, Ex: The dwarves of the Ingeitum clan get are buried in marble, the training ground, three battalions, Waterfall opening etc.

---Updates---
-I adjusted the terrain.
-Just like in the book, some of the enemy now comes from tunnels inside the castle.
-Now 400 more spearmen and 100 swordsmen attacking.
